Zusammenfassung: | The invention discloses an intelligent water level identification module based on an artificial intelligence method and a computer vision algorithm, and the specific process is as follows: image preprocessing: graying an obtained color water gauge image by using a weighted average algorithm, and carrying out weighted average on RGB three-channel values with different weights according to importance and other indexes; removing the background of the image, and separating a water gauge image and a background image by using an inter-column single difference algorithm; water gauge red and black distinguishing: distinguishing the red and black surfaces of the leveling rod by using an inter-channel single difference algorithm; water gauge matching: carrying out image matching on the leveling rod image obtained by processing and the manufactured binary digital template leveling rod by utilizing a pyramid matching algorithm; and water gauge reading.
